Can hockey be played left handed?

All hockey sticks are the same for left-handed and right-handed players. The rules of hockey do not allow left-handed hockey sticks. However, that does not mean left handers cannot play the game.

Furthermore, why are there no left-handed hockey sticks? Why were left handed sticks band? Left handed sticks cause a high risk to injury in the game of field hockey. If a right handed player came in for a block tackle against a left handed stick they would most likely get hit on the follow through swing.

Are most hockey players left-handed?

With an estimated 90 percent of the population right-handed, some hockey fans have wondered, “Why are there so many left-handed hockey players?” After all, the percentage of hockey players in the National Hockey League who shoot left-handed can be 60 percent, or even as high as 70 percent.

Why is playing polo left-handed illegal?

Polo is another right-handed playing sport and the reason for this is because of safety. Playing left handed was banned In order to avoid the likelihood of a head-on collision between players.

What position do right-handed hockey players play?

A lot of NHL players are right handed but shoot lefty because their stronger hand is on top because the top hand deals with the mechanics of stick handling, shooting, and passing.
